Description
Giant robots of the Bakumatsu era clash in this Capcom 2D mecha fighting game for Dreamcast. Published by Capcom, released in Japan in July 2000. Mecha robot fighting game with historical characters piloting giant machines, enriched combo system. Japanese edition.

Is Choukou Senki Kikaioh still worth playing in 2026?

Released in 2000 on Dreamcast in Japan, this Capcom robot fighting game, known in the West as Tech Romancer, adopts an animated series staging. The three dimensional arenas, the super powered attacks and the colourful pilots set a wholeheartedly heroic tone. The readable duels and the story mode make it a generous experience. The technical depth stays limited against genre benchmarks, yet mecha lovers and fans of the Capcom label find a spectacular, sincere fight.
